Sharing internet between imac & itouch

I'm somewhat new to apple and wifi networking. I'm curious to know if I can plug a usb wireless broadband devise into the AX (or similar devise) to share the connection with my itouch? If so, will I need to reconfigure the AX every time I need to print wirelessly or something? If I'm misunderstanding the concept, please set me straight. Thanks for any enlightenment you all can shed.

If I plug the usb broadband into the AX, my macbook and itouch can both use the connection to the internet?
Sorry, but no. The USB port on the AX will only support USB printers.
Or would I be able to use the usb broadband plugged into my macbook as usual and it be able to share the internet connection through the naked AX to the itouch?
Sorry, but again no this won't work. OS X's Internet Sharing might be an option, but I'm not sure you can share an Internet connection from a USB port. If you could, you would share it between the USB port and the internal AirPort Extreme card in your MacBook. The iTouch would then connect to the wireless network created by the AirPort card.

    In case others want help on this. I found the following details also handy:
    See: http://echeng.com/journal/2009/07/06/encrypted-internet-sharing-between-mac-os-a nd-windows-xp/
    Specifically, step 4 and 6 are crucial!:
    1. In Mac OS X, enable Internet Sharing to computers using Airport
    2. In AirPort Options, select 128-bit WEP encryption and enter a 13-character password
    3. In Windows, add a new wireless network
    4. Enter the SSID and select WEP encryption with Shared Network Authentication (not Open)
    5. Uncheck “The key is provided automatically” and enter the 13-character password
    6. In the Authentication tab, be sure that “Enable IEEE 802.1x authentication” is unchecked

    I've used Apple's file sharing for years but two programs have made my life tons easier. One is the freeware DropCopy - install it on both computers and you'll see a black dot on your desktop. Drag a file onto the dot and it is copied to the other computer. If you have more than 2 computers you can easily select which computer gets the file.
    The second is the freeware program DropBox. Like DropCopy you need to install the program on both computer. Unlike DropCopy, DropBox watches a folder on your computer called DropBox and any file put into it gets synced to the cloud and from there copied to the other computer.
